Do-it-Yourself Metal Polishing Tips
Novices Guide to Metal Polishing - Most frequently, the polishing of metal is wanted for a pleasing appearance or clean-room applications. It really is one of the most effective procedures because of its usefulness in intensifying the overall beauty of the product, as an example, cookware, motor vehicle parts or motor bike parts. What's more, a good number of clean-rooms will require a burnished finish to decrease the permeability of the metal surfaces that can result in debris to collect and contaminate. A really good instance of this application would be in vacuum chambers. You'll discover lots of different ways to finish metal, and we are going to look into examples of the methods required. Metals can be finished chemically, electromechanically, with purpose made buffing machines, or maybe by hand. A special buffing compound or paste is frequently utilized, which can incorporate aluminum oxide, tripoli, limestone, chalk, chromium oxide, dolomite, or iron oxide. Finishing stainless steel, due to its below average thermal conductivity, reasonably high viscidity, and hardness is amongst the time intensive. On the contrary, things fabricated from non-ferrous metal are often more receptive to polishing, as these need the least number of operations.
Whenever a greater processing quality will not be demanded, faster pad speeds can be used. A lower pad speed is employed when a superior quality mirror finish is desired. Finishing buffs plastered in paste can be significantly impacted by the load on the pad. The concentration of the surface pressure may be amplified within certain guidelines, having said that, going beyond the optimal level of load not merely cuts down on the quality of treatment, but also can worsen efficiency, could result in wear on the product, and moreover a tangible heating up of the work-pieces, as a result of friction. When you are using thinner material, it is elevated temperature (and the relating bendability of the metal) that can cause items to buckle, flex or warp. Basically, it requires an experienced technician to factor in all these fundamentals to equally avert harm to the part and to give good results correctly. In order to significantly boost the quality of the resultant surface, the polishing process should be done with reduced power and not as much force to be able to after a while complete a surface area that doesn't have any scores or fine lines left behind by the buffing procedure, subsequently arriving at a sleek mirror finish.
